How they compare
Libya currently reports 0.2183 cubic meters per US$ of GDP against 0.11 cubic meters per US$ of GDP in Iraq, a difference of 0.1083 cubic meters per US$ of GDP.
That makes Libya's figure about 2.0 times Iraq's.
The two have swapped places 7 times across 42 shared years of data; in 1980 it was Iraq ahead.
Iraq ranks 3rd and Libya ranks 2nd of 198 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Iraq averaged higher in 3 and Libya in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Iraq | Libya |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 0.1559 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| 0.1166 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| 0.0393 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| Iraq |
| 1990s | 9.21 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| 0.1356 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| 9.08 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| Iraq |
| 2000s | 0.3877 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| 0.1362 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| 0.2515 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| Iraq |
| 2010s | 0.1127 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| 0.1201 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| 0.0073 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| Libya |
| 2020s | 0.1187 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| 0.1912 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| 0.0725 cubic meters per US$ of GDP | Libya |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Oil reserves div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
